Default Darkside Sub enclosure vs Ebay enclosure?

Hey guys this is the first time im putting a sound system into a car, I have a 10" Polk audio Sub Dxi-104 and need an enclosure to put it in. Im torn between the Darkside enclosure(200$) and the Ebay enclosure(72$) which fits right into the trunk well, is it worth 125$ more to buy the Darkside enclosure? or should I just save the money and go with the Ebay one. From reading the specs it seems the Darkside enclosure has .25 ft more air space(.75 vs 1) and I would guess its built better vs ebay one. But is 125$ better? I dont mind paying for the better enclosure but if its not necessary then ill save the money for something else.

I purchased an ebay enclosure. The fit and finish is excellent. I didn't need to re-seal it either as it was constructed very well. The carpet matches almost 100%. Gets a ton of compliments.

The only thing I don't really like is the amount of trunk space it takes and the vulnerability to things bouncing around in the trunk. I need to get a sub grill on it.

Honestly, just pay the money and get the Darkside. I remember when I was buying all the parts for my install, I baulked a little bit at all the money I was paying for an enclosure. But now, every time I open my trunk, I know it was the right move. They honestly look like they are OEM installs, I have no complaints.

EDIT: This is a 10, by the way. One of the reasons I was attracted to the darkside, because I didn't have to sacrifice the center of my trunk.
